Aref: Space achievements reflect defiance of sanctions
Iran’s First Vice President Mohammad Reza Aref said the country’s space technologies clearly demonstrate national progress despite the unjust sanctions.

Tehran - BORNA - Following the successful launch of three Iranian satellites on Sunday, Iran’s First Vice President Mohammad Reza Aref praised the achievement in a letter addressed to Minister of Information and Communications Technology Seyyed Sattar Hashemi.

Congratulating the launch of the indigenous satellites Paya, Zafar-2, and the upgraded Kowsar, Aref said the achievement was made possible through the knowledge and efforts of Iranian youth.

“Space technologies are a clear manifestation of the progress of a country that has stood against unjust sanctions,” Aref wrote, adding that Iran is now presenting the fruits of its persistence on independence and freedom to its people across various fields, including medicine, nanotechnology, space industries, and nuclear science.

He emphasized that the dedication of young experts in the space sector represents an important part of Iranian-Islamic identity, noting that domestically built satellites embody hope for the future and aspiration toward higher levels of progress.

In the letter, Aref expressed appreciation to researchers and elite scientists working in Iran’s space sector, particularly at the Iranian Space Agency and the Iranian Space Research Center, and wished them continued success on the global stage of science and technology.
